Lincoln Southwest was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their fourth straight defeat. They fell 63-52 to the Bellevue West Thunderbirds. If the Silver Hawks were looking for revenge after losing 57-51 to them when the teams met back in March of 2024, then they'll just have to keep looking.

Despite the loss, Lincoln Southwest still got an impressive performance from Eleanor Griffin, who posted 15 points and eight rebounds. That's the most boards Griffin has posted since back in December of 2024. The team also got some help courtesy of Alexis Gutknecht, who put up nine points.

Even though they lost, Lincoln Southwest sm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 13 offensive boards.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Bellevue West only pulled down five offensive rebounds.

Vanna Reitsma had an outrageously good game for Bellevue West as she went 8-for-12 en route to 18 points and four steals. Reitsma continues to improve, besting her previous point total in each of the last three games she's played. Stevie Harley was another key player, dropping a double-double with 12 points and ten rebounds.

Lincoln Southwest's record now sits at 14-6. As for Bellevue West, they are on a roll lately: they've won six of their last eight matches, which provided a nice bump to their 12-8 record this season.

Coming up, Lincoln Southwest will face off against Omaha North at 5:30 p.m. on Thursday. Lincoln Southwest has been getting the ball to fall more lately as they've increased their point totals each of their last three games. As for Bellevue West, they and Bellevue East will meet in a classic East v. West matchup at 5:30 p.m. on Friday. Bellevue East will roll in looking for their ninth straight win, something Bellevue West surely won't give up without a fight.
